The aroma of spices wafts through the air, tickling your nostrils and beckoning you into the kitchen. With a perfect blend of earthy chickpeas and vibrant spices, this easy chana masala recipe is your ticket to flavor town, where every bite bursts with culinary joy.

Picture this: a cozy evening with friends, laughter bubbling up as you serve bowls of warm chana masala, the rich sauce clinging to fluffy rice. You know you’ve hit the jackpot when everyone keeps asking for seconds.
Why You'll Love This Recipe
- This easy chana masala recipe is not just simple; it’s packed with robust flavors that dance on your taste buds
- It’s visually stunning with its vibrant colors, making it a feast for the eyes
- Ideal for weeknight dinners or impressive gatherings, it’s also easily customizable based on what you have at home
- Plus, it’s vegan-friendly, making it perfect for both plant-based diets and meat lovers alike
There was that unforgettable dinner party where I nervously unveiled my culinary masterpiece—chana masala. To my delight, my friends devoured it faster than I could say “seconds,” leaving me with only an empty serving bowl and a heart full of joy.
Essential Ingredients
Here’s what you’ll need to make this delicious dish:
-
Canned Chickpeas: Opt for low-sodium varieties to control the salt content while enjoying creamy texture.
-
Onion: A medium onion will add sweetness; sauté until translucent for maximum flavor.
-
Fresh Tomatoes: Use ripe tomatoes for a rich sauce; canned tomatoes work in a pinch if fresh aren’t available.
-
Garlic: Fresh garlic cloves are essential; they provide aromatic depth and flavor to the dish.
-
Ginger: Fresh ginger adds zing and warmth; use about an inch piece finely grated for best results.
-
Spices (Cumin, Coriander, Garam Masala): These spices create that signature chana masala flavor; don’t skimp on them!
-
Cilantro: Fresh cilantro adds a pop of color and freshness as a garnish; chop finely before sprinkling.
The full ingredients list, including measurements, is provided in the recipe card directly below.
Let’s Make it together
Prep Your Ingredients: Start by gathering all your ingredients in one spot. Rinse and drain the canned chickpeas while chopping your onion, garlic, ginger, and tomatoes.
Sauté Aromatics: Heat oil in a large pan over medium heat. Add chopped onions and sauté until they turn golden brown and fragrant. Add minced garlic and grated ginger next.
Add Spices and Tomatoes: Sprinkle in cumin, coriander, and garam masala once the aromatics are ready. Stir these lovely spices until they bloom before adding chopped tomatoes to create a luscious sauce.
Simmer with Chickpeas: Toss in the drained chickpeas along with some water or vegetable broth. Let everything simmer together for about 15-20 minutes until flavors meld beautifully.
Final Touches: Taste and adjust seasoning as needed—maybe more salt or even a hint of sugar if your tomatoes are too acidic. Serve hot garnished with chopped cilantro over rice or naan.
Now you have an easy chana masala ready to impress anyone who steps into your tasting realm! Enjoy each bite knowing that you’ve created something truly delightful—and perhaps even worthy of seconds!
You Must Know
- This easy chana masala recipe brings together rich spices and hearty chickpeas, making it a flavorful and satisfying dish
- The vibrant aromas and colors will make your kitchen feel like a cozy restaurant, while the simplicity of preparation ensures you can whip it up any day of the week
Perfecting the Cooking Process
Start by sautéing onions and spices, then add tomatoes before introducing the chickpeas for a balanced flavor profile.
Add Your Touch
Feel free to swap canned chickpeas for dried ones or adjust spices based on your heat preference for a unique twist.
Storing & Reheating
Store leftovers in an airtight container in the fridge. Reheat on low heat to keep flavors intact and avoid burning.
Chef's Helpful Tips
- To ensure your chana masala is packed with flavor, use freshly ground spices instead of pre-ground ones
- Don’t skip sautéing; it builds depth in flavor
- Taste as you go to find your perfect balance of spices!
Sometimes, my friends ask me how I make chana masala so delicious, and I always tell them it’s all about love—or maybe just a bit of extra cumin!
FAQ
Can I make this easy chana masala recipe vegan?
Yes, this dish is naturally vegan as it primarily uses plant-based ingredients.
How long does this easy chana masala keep in the fridge?
It lasts up to five days in an airtight container when stored properly.
What’s the best way to serve easy chana masala?
Serve with rice or naan for a complete meal that everyone will love!

Chana Masala
- Total Time: 35 minutes
- Yield: Serves 4
Description
Chana Masala is a vibrant, flavorful dish that combines hearty chickpeas with aromatic spices, delivering a delightful culinary experience in every bite. This easy recipe is perfect for weeknight dinners or entertaining guests. With its rich sauce and customizable ingredients, chana masala is sure to impress both plant-based eaters and meat lovers alike. Serve it hot over fluffy rice or warm naan for a satisfying meal everyone will love.
Ingredients
- 1 can (15 oz) low-sodium chickpeas, drained and rinsed
- 1 medium onion, chopped
- 2 ripe tomatoes, diced
- 3 garlic cloves, minced
- 1 inch fresh ginger, grated
- 2 tsp cumin
- 2 tsp coriander
- 1 tsp garam masala
- 2 tbsp cooking oil
- Salt to taste
- Fresh cilantro for garnish
Instructions
- Heat oil in a pan over medium heat. Sauté chopped onions until golden brown.
- Add minced garlic and grated ginger; cook until fragrant.
- Stir in cumin, coriander, and garam masala until the spices bloom.
- Add diced tomatoes and cook until they form a sauce.
- Mix in drained chickpeas along with a splash of water or vegetable broth.
- Simmer for 15–20 minutes, adjusting seasoning as needed.
- Garnish with chopped cilantro before serving with rice or naan.
- Prep Time: 10 minutes
- Cook Time: 25 minutes
- Category: Main
- Method: Sautéing
- Cuisine: Indian
Nutrition
- Serving Size: 1 cup (240g)
- Calories: 300
- Sugar: 5g
- Sodium: 350mg
- Fat: 8g
- Saturated Fat: 1g
- Unsaturated Fat: 5g
- Trans Fat: 0g
- Carbohydrates: 45g
- Fiber: 10g
- Protein: 12g
- Cholesterol: 0mg